What is NFPA 13 and Why Does It Matter?
NFPA 13 is the fundamental criterion for the layout and setup of automatic fire lawn sprinkler in the United States. It has actually been forming fire safety and security techniques for over a century, and every update reflects the most recent research, screening, and area experience. The conventional covers whatever from system design and design criteria to installment methods and assessment protocols.
With brand-new threats emerging in both residential and business settings, the 2025 alteration aims to maintain systems efficient and compliant with contemporary building styles and uses.

Updated Design Criteria to Reflect Modern Building Materials
In recent years, changes in building construction and components have dramatically impacted fire characteristics. The NFPA 13 2025 edition takes these variables into account with revised layout criteria that much more precisely reflect real-world fire risks.
New tables, updated lawn sprinkler spacing rules, and changed layout location demands currently much better line up with today's building trends. This ensures systems are neither over- neither under-designed which they respond appropriately to the details fire threats within a provided structure.
As an example, centers with high-piled storage or light-weight building materials may currently need to meet modified density and discharge needs. These refinements aid tailor fire protection systems to the real conditions they're most likely to face.
Broadened Guidance for Special Applications
NFPA 13 has long led conventional wet-pipe systems, yet the 2025 edition increases its suggestions for even more complex arrangements. This includes updated factors to consider for the preaction fire sprinkler system, which is significantly utilized in atmospheres where water damage might cause substantial harm, such as information centers, galleries, or archival storage centers.
The modified advice uses more in-depth information on activation series, discovery integration, and examination protocols for these systems. By recognizing their expanding presence in specialized atmospheres, NFPA ensures that even one of the most complex suppression configurations are plainly covered and accurately preserved.

Enhanced Clarity on Water Supply and System Hydraulics
Water supply continues to be the lifeblood of any kind of fire sprinkler system. The NFPA 13 2025 version refines the requirements used to examine water need, pressure loss, and hydraulic efficiency. By eliminating uncertain terms and changing them with more exact interpretations and computations, the brand-new version reduces the danger of errors in system style.
These adjustments are especially appropriate to residential or commercial properties found in locations with variable water stress or older infrastructure. Ensuring your lawn sprinkler obtains enough and consistent water flow is important for both code conformity and life security.
